The legacy of the Dubrovnik Summer Festival
The Dubrovnik Summer Festival was created in the early ’50s, at a time when numerous theatrical and musical events were springing up all over Europe. However, the idea of harmonizing Dubrovnik’s Renaissance and Baroque atmosphere with the lively spirit of theater and music actually stems from the city’s own intellectual way of life, its lively creative tradition, which has endowed Croatian cultural and scientific history, particularly in the fields of theater and literature, with many great names and works, and kept it continually in touch with the contemporary currents of Western Europe.

Festival highlights
The Dubrovnik Summer Festival offers a variety of artistic events, but some are particularly popular with festival-goers. These include open-air theatrical performances, classical music concerts, dance shows and contemporary art exhibitions. The main venues for these events include the magnificent Lovrijenac Fortress, Loggia Square and the Držić Marin Theater.

Economic and social impact
The Dubrovnik Summer Festival does more than just promote art and culture. It also has a significant economic and social impact on the region. The influx of tourists during the festival stimulates the local tourism industry, creating jobs and generating income for local businesses. In addition, the festival fosters a sense of community by bringing Dubrovnik residents and visitors together in a shared celebration of art and culture.
